Come join the Siri team to work as part of a dedicated group that cares deeply about creating new, engaging, and responsive user experiences on Apple’s fastest growing platform: Apple Watch. Our team is responsible for the complete user experience for Siri on watchOS, working across the entire software stack at Apple. One of our guiding goals is to make technology intuitive, approachable, and natural for all of our users. Do you love to optimize for maintainable, reliable, and performant code while also improving the customer experience for millions of users? We are looking for engineers who are as excited as we are about changing the future of how people interact with powerful technology!

Key Qualifications

  • You have 5+ years of professional software engineering experience.
  • Exceptional development experience at the application or library level with Objective-C and/or Swift.
  • Experience with fundamental Apple development APIs including UIKit, XCTest, etc.
  • Strong communication and teamwork skills working in a collaborative, cross-functional environment.
  • Experience with performance analysis tools, and enjoys debugging work

Description

You will primarily be responsible for leading new features and projects, as well as improving the quality of the Siri experience across our team’s responsibilities. These are often a broad-ranging tasks; we integrate every part of the operating system into the Siri experience, including built-in apps as well as core parts of the system experience. To succeed in this role, you must be a strong programmer and a creative problem solver who thrives in a fast-paced environment, working with teams across all of Apple. Individuals need strong skills in object-oriented software design and development. Performance analysis and tuning will also be a significant responsibility in your job. You’ll contribute by leading significant performance and reliability initiatives, and by collaborating with operating systems teams to do in-depth analyses. In the end, our team ships code that runs on the devices you use every day and powers products that are important to the lives of millions of users around the world.

Pay & Benefits

  • At Apple, base pay is one part of our total compensation package and is determined within a range. This provides the opportunity to progress as you grow and develop within a role. The base pay range for this role is between $161,000 and $278,000, and your base pay will depend on your skills, qualifications, experience, and location.

    Apple employees also have the opportunity to become an Apple shareholder through participation in Apple’s discretionary employee stock programs. Apple employees are eligible for discretionary restricted stock unit awards, and can purchase Apple stock at a discount if voluntarily participating in Apple’s Employee Stock Purchase Plan. You’ll also receive benefits including: Comprehensive medical and dental coverage, retirement benefits, a range of discounted products and free services, and for formal education related to advancing your career at Apple, reimbursement for certain educational expenses — including tuition. Additionally, this role might be eligible for discretionary bonuses or commission payments as well as relocation. Learn more about Apple Benefits.

    Note: Apple benefit, compensation and employee stock programs are subject to eligibility requirements and other terms of the applicable plan or program.
